That's a really nice job you have done on the cabinet. Is it french polished?
Thanks, I now tend to french polish my cabinets, but this Murphy was done with polyurethane varnish some ten years ago. If lots of coats are built up and cut back between each one very good durable results can be had. But it is time consuming as it takes a good day for each coat to fully dry.
